Common Residential Waterproofing Jobs
Foundation Waterproofing - prevents water infiltration that can cause structural damage and mold growth.
Basement Waterproofing - keeps basements dry and protects stored belongings from moisture.
Wall Sealing - applies protective coatings to exterior and interior walls to block water entry.
Drainage System Installation - directs water away from the foundation to reduce moisture buildup.
Leak Repair - addresses existing cracks and leaks to prevent further water damage.
Crawl Space Waterproofing - seals and vents crawl spaces to improve home air quality and prevent moisture issues.
Residential Waterproofing Questions
What is residential waterproofing? Residential waterproofing involves applying methods and materials to prevent water from penetrating foundations, basements, and crawl spaces, helping to keep homes dry.
Which areas of a home typically need waterproofing? Common areas include basements, foundation walls, crawl spaces, and areas around driveways or patios where water intrusion can occur.
How does waterproofing protect a property? It hel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and structural issues caused by excess moisture or leaks inside the home.
What types of waterproofing services are available? Services may include interior sealant application, exterior membrane installation, drainage system setup, and sump pump installation to manage water flow.
